Didier Quintini
About Didier Quintini
Didier Quintini is an Infirmier Formateur with extensive experience in both DPC and non-DPC training programs since 2017. He has worked at Assistance Publique - Hôpitaux de Marseille in various nursing roles since 2006, while also engaging in educational and research activities at Aix-Marseille Université.

Educational Background
Didier Quintini has a robust educational background with multiple qualifications from Aix-Marseille Université. He earned a Master 2 (M2) in Bioéthique / éthique médicale from 2021 to 2022, a Diplôme d'Intervention Universitaire (DIU) in Prise en charge de la douleur from 2008 to 2009, and a Diplôme Universitaire (DU) in Approche psycho-dynamique du cancer chez l’adulte from 2009 to 2010. He also holds a Diplôme d'état in nursing from IFSI AP-HM, obtained between 2003 and 2006.
